Как проверить наличие библиотеки SPL и установить ее на Symbian 9.3

qtk

Новичок
И так есть телефон с апачем, пхп и мускул! Пхп версии 5.2.2, при использовании функции spl_autoload_register() выдает ошибку! Мне кажется что эта библиотека не установлена, как проверить это, может через /phpinfo.php и как это дело можно установить, может кто делал?
 

radioheaded

PHP нуб
Да какой phpinfo, все гораздо проще. Дергаете при помощи curl вот эту страницу — http://php.net/manual/ru/function.spl-autoload-register.php — затем, парсите ее, выпарсиваете условие PHP 5 >= 5.1.2 и анализируете, сравнивая с текущей версией.

Если серьезно, то покажите хотя бы текст ошибки, если не догадались до этого погуглить по этому тексту.
 

qtk

Новичок
вот сообщение об ошибке. Fatal error: Call to undefined function spl_autoload_register() in E:\data\apache\htdocs\index.php on line 6
 

radioheaded

PHP нуб
вот сообщение об ошибке. Fatal error: Call to undefined function spl_autoload_register() in E:\data\apache\htdocs\index.php on line 6
Не знаю, откуда вы взяли такой PHP, но либо пересоберите его с директивой --enable-spl, либо возьмите сразу нормальный из другого места. Лучше минимум 5.3, там отключить SPL уже нет никакой возможности.
 

qtk

Новичок
Этот пхп установлен на ТЕЛЕФОНЕ и я его ни как не пересоберу
 

grigori

( ͡° ͜ʖ ͡°)
Команда форума
чувствую, паренек чисто поржать запостил :)
 
Сверху